This improved process comprises adding to the tailings 6-400 ppm of an organic cationic condensate and particularly a polymeric cationic organic amine. Preferred polymers or condensates are epichlorohydrin (epi)/ammonia and ethylene dichloride/dimethyalamine (DMA) quaternized with methyl chloride. The concurrent use of high shear agitation in mixing the cationic condensate with the tailings dispersion as, for example, utilizing the mixture as input to the suction side of a centrifugal pump, allows the amount of cationic treating agent to be drastically reduced from a range of about 240-400 to 6-50 ppm. Further, the incorporation of the treating agents into a type of closed cycle or no-exit process where the tailings are piled up in a contiguous area of the mining operation has definite advantages over prior processes because the colored humate values are now in part or wholly bound to the silica and the return water is clarified. IN A PROCESS FOR THE RECOVERY OF LIMENITE FROM ANCIENT BEACH SANDS BY DREDGE GROUND LEVEL MINING WHEREIN THE SANDS ARE CLASSIFIED IN A WET MILL TO PRODUCE AN ILMENITE CONCENTRATE AND A TAILINGS STREAM, SAID TAILINGS STREAM CONSISTING OF A DISPERSION OF WATER, COLLOIDAL HUMATE AND SILICA THE IMPROVEMENT COMPRISING ADDING TO SAID TAILINGS STREAM DISPERSION WITH AN EFFECTIVE AMOUNT OF HIGH SPEED AGITATION A WATER-SOLUBLE POLYMERIC CATIONIC AMINE OF MOLECULAR WEIGHT OF ABOUT 20,000 TO 100,000 IN AN EFFECTIVE AMOUNT OF ABOUT 6-400 PPM TO CAUSE THE FLOCCULTION OF SAID HUMATE RETENTION IN THE TAILINGS,
2. The method of claim 1 wherein the polymeric cationic amine is a condensate of epichlorohydrin/-dimethylamine.
3. The method of claim 1 wherein the polymeric cationic amine is a condensate of ethylene dichloride/ammonia quaternized with methyl chloride.
